โข Unit 1: Introduction to Newsroom Storytelling: Understanding the fundamentals of newsroom storytelling and its role in engaging communities.
โข Unit 2: Identifying Audience Needs: Techniques for researching and understanding the needs and interests of your target audience.
โข Unit 3: Crafting Compelling Narratives: Strategies for creating engaging and informative stories that resonate with your audience.
โข Unit 4: Multiplatform Storytelling: Best practices for telling stories across different media platforms, including text, video, and audio.
โข Unit 5: Data Journalism: Using data to tell stories and inform your audience, including data collection, analysis, and visualization techniques.
โข Unit 6: Social Media Strategies: Leveraging social media platforms to reach and engage with your audience, including content creation, distribution, and measurement.
โข Unit 7: Community Building: Techniques for building and nurturing online communities, including engagement, moderation, and growth strategies.
โข Unit 8: Ethics and Journalism: Understanding the ethical considerations of newsroom storytelling, including accuracy, fairness, and transparency.
โข Unit 9: Measuring Success: Metrics and analytics for evaluating the impact and effectiveness of your newsroom storytelling efforts.
โข Unit 10: Future of Newsroom Storytelling: Exploring emerging trends and technologies in newsroom storytelling and their potential impact on community engagement.
